The first one is Imagine Works Youth Theater. For the price of $850, you can attend a summer theatre camp that will teach you so many skills. Designed for kids and teens ages 8 to 16, this class among the other classes to improve your voice in NYC, focuses on teaching attendants important skills in voice, drama and dance. That includes audition techniques, on-camera commercials and film, improv, stage combat, modern dances, and so much more. Kids will also rehearse for the main stage musical production to be held at the end of camp. The third idea can be Brooklyn Arts Exchange. We are continuing our list of classes to improve your voice in NYC with the Brooklyn Arts Exchange where you can find numerous classes that will benefit your voice. For instance, they’re running week-long summer arts programs focusing on music. They’re dedicated to school kids, but that’s a perfect age to get started on learning how to properly use your singing voice.
